(E)-N,N-dibenzyl-4-oxo-4-phenylbut-2-enamide

Base Information Edit
  • Chemical Name:(E)-N,N-dibenzyl-4-oxo-4-phenylbut-2-enamide
  • CAS No.:78636-71-2
  • Molecular Formula:C24H21NO2
  • Molecular Weight:355.436

Technology Process of (E)-N,N-dibenzyl-4-oxo-4-phenylbut-2-enamide

There total 1 articles about (E)-N,N-dibenzyl-4-oxo-4-phenylbut-2-enamide which guide to synthetic route it. synthetic route:
Guidance literature:
Benzoylacrylic acid; With 4-methyl-morpholine; isobutyl chloroformate; In tetrahydrofuran; at -30 - 0 ℃; for 1h; Inert atmosphere; Schlenk technique;
dibenzylamine; In tetrahydrofuran; at -20 - 0 ℃; for 1h; Inert atmosphere; Schlenk technique;
DOI:10.1002/adsc.201700541
